This role performs a fundamental aspect of the physical security of Electricity North West. The Security System Manager is responsible for the monitoring and running of security systems within ENWL, including Access Control, CCTV, Intruder detection and locking systems for offices, depots and operational sites where systems are in operation. Working with contractors, facilities providers and users of the systems. Delivering the function of access control starters, movers and leavers ID cards. This role will be a subject matter expert in the management of ENWL security systems.
